摘要
Background: We investigated whether the arrow on a continuous glucose monitoring system (CGMS) screen predicts the course of the capillary glucose level 15 min later. Subjects and Methods: Twenty-three patients with type 1 diabetes (age, 40 +/- 13 years; diabetes duration, 19 +/- 12 years; hemoglobin A1c, 8.5 +/- 1.5%) admitted for education in the use of a CGMS performed 242 observations: the arrow was noted at time 0, and the interstitial and capillary glucose levels were noted at time 0 and 15 min later. Results: The capillary glucose courses were -15 +/- 28 mg/dL after a descending arrow (n = 55), + 1 +/- 23 mg/dL after a stable arrow (n = 147) (P < 0.001 vs. descending), and + 2 +/- 23 mg/dL after an ascending arrow (n = 40) (P < 0.01 vs. descending), with similar findings for the 67 observations after an interstitial glucose level < 100 mg/dL. There were 4.5% grossly erroneous arrows: six descending with later increasing and five ascending with later decreasing capillary glucose. Conclusions: Although there is a large room for improvement, the arrow on the CGMS screen does predict the decline in capillary glucose 15 min later.
